Why didn’t Michael Crawford sing at 25th Anniversary of Phantom of the Opera?

Michael Crawford didn’t sing in the encore because he had come straight after a matinee performance ‘The Wizard of Oz’ at the London Palladium (where he was playing the title character) and had to preserve his voice for an evening show.

Who played The Phantom of the Opera in 1988?

Michael Crawford Crawford reprised his role on Broadway in 1988, winning a Tony Award for his performance. In 1991, 1,300 performances and three and a half years later, Michael Crawford left The Phantom of the Opera. He will always be known by fans of the musical as the original and best Phantom.

How old is the Phantom?

Weather it be Leroux or Kay, The Phantom is at least 50 years old. While in the book we never get an exact age, the book states that Erik had started Don Juan Triumphant 20 years before. Unless he was an extremely impressive child, we can assume he started writing the opera in his 20s, making him at least 50 years old.

When was The Phantom of the Opera first performed?

The Phantom of the Opera (1986 musical) – Wikipedia The Phantom of the Opera (1986 musical) The Phantom of the Opera is a musical with music by Andrew Lloyd Webber (who co-wrote the libretto alongside Richard Stilgoe) and lyrics by Charles Hart. It is based on the 1910 eponymous French novel by Gaston Leroux.

Is Phantom of the Opera still running in London?

The Phantom of the Opera The Phantom of the Opera is London’s second-longest running musical, behind Les Miserables. Playing at Her Majesty’s Theatre since September 1986, the musical is hailed as Andrew Lloyd Webber’s finest work, with the score celebrated throughout the world of musical theatre.

What is Her Majesty’s Theatre?

Her Majesty’s Theatre is built on one of the earliest sites in London. Originally opening in 1705, but rebuilt and redeveloped twice, the theatre was a regular home for Italian operas.

What happens to Christine in The Phantom of the Opera?

(” The Phantom of the Opera “) The Phantom explains that he has chosen Christine to sing his musical compositions. When he reveals a mirror that reflects an image of her in a wedding dress, the figure in the mirror gestures to Christine, and she faints from shock. The Phantom then covers her tenderly with his cloak and puts her on a bed.
